#include <array>
#include <fstream>
#include <iostream>
#include <sstream>
#include <string>
#include <vector>
using namespace std;
vector<array<long, 3>>
read_file(const string& filename)
{
fstream input{ filename };
vector<array<long, 3>> result;
for ( string line; getline(input, line); ) {
stringstream sstr{ line };
vector<long> nums{ istream_iterator<long>{ sstr }, {} };
result.push_back({ nums.at(0), nums.at(1), nums.at(2) });
}
return result;
}
bool
is_triangle(array<long, 3> set)
{
ranges::sort(set);
return set[0] + set[1] > set[2];
}
void
part1(const vector<array<long, 3>>& data)
{
cout << ranges::count_if(data, is_triangle) << endl;
}
void
part2(const vector<array<long, 3>>& data)
{
long sum = 0;
for ( size_t row = 0; row < data.size(); row += 3 ) {
sum += is_triangle({ data[row][0], data[row + 1][0], data[row + 2][0] }) ? 1 : 0;
sum += is_triangle({ data[row][1], data[row + 1][1], data[row + 2][1] }) ? 1 : 0;
sum += is_triangle({ data[row][2], data[row + 1][2], data[row + 2][2] }) ? 1 : 0;
}
cout << sum << endl;
}
int
main()
{
auto data = read_file("data/day03.txt");
part1(data);
part2(data);
}
